Neurodynamics and Pitching Mechanics Workshops at 48th Annual Symposium
Posted by [email protected] on Mar. 3, 2023 / Subscribe 0
The 48th Annual Business Meeting and Symposium is offering two hands-on learning workshops.
Both workshops will be held on Sunday, April 23rd, 2023.
Neurodynamics in injury assessment and treatment workshop will kick off the 48th Annual Symposium
as the first learning opportunity to earn CEU’s. The workshop begins at 1:00pm and concludes at 3:00pm.
Our shoulder rehabilitation workshop called "Pitching Mechanics: Understanding early predictors to injury and
navigating the rehabilitation process” will follow the neurodynamics workshop after a short fifteen-minute break.
The shoulder workshop will begin at 3:15pm and conclude at 5:15pm.
Athletic Trainers can earn 4 CEU’s of hands-on learning during Sunday’s workshops.
Space in each of the workshops are limited, so pre-registration for the workshops is required.
There is no additional cost to pre-register for Sunday’s workshops. When you register for the workshops on our website, the ticket will show $0.00.
Learning Objectives for the 48th Annual Business Meeting and Symposium include:
- Recognize the benefits and risks of prolotherapy and PRP treatments for musculoskeletal pain
- Implement nutritional planning in post-concussion care
- Perform an evidence-based shoulder evaluation and rehabilitation protocol
- Apply best practices in diabetic and dermatology care
- Examine and manage patients with joint dislocations
- Discuss the importance of self-worth and professional advocacy
